BUENOS AIRES: Agency acquisition fever has spread to Argentina, where Euro RSCG last week completed the purchase of a top firm and Manning, Selvage & Lee closed in on another.

French PR giant Euro RSCG’s acquisition of Lautrec, Argentina’s biggest
independent PR agency, made the bigger splash, owing to potential staff
cuts and client conflicts. While Euro announced that no more than 10% of
the newly merged firm’s staff would be let go or reassigned, doubts
remain as to whether there is considerably more overlap.
The agencies did not announce how conflicts among their clients -
notably Toyota (Lautrec) and Peugeot (Euro) - would be resolved. There
is also some question as to leadership succession. Former Lautrec head
Gianni Gasparini will serve as president of the Argentine operation, but
top execs Lia Ghelfi (Lautrec) and Adriana Lauro (Euro) have not yet
learned their fates.
Meanwhile, MS&L has been negotiating with PR agency Muchnik, Alurralde,
Jasper. While MAJ has made no secret of its desire to partner with a
US-based global firm, a promise from an agency exec of ’new things in
August’ never materialized. Ogilvy had previously pursued the agency,
but negotiations broke down.
